I still listen to Pam out in podcast land. Her podcast is Hip to Be A Square. She's quite prolific with her quiltmaking. It's interesting to hear what she's working on, sonetimes she has a recipe or a book review, and usually has some other interesting tidbits. Several other ones like Alex Anderson's and Within A Quarter Inch haven't had any new podcasts in a long time.
